Coral Hospitality To Manage New Vero Beach Hotel & Club

NAPLES, FL (August 1, 2005) – Developer George Heaton has retained Coral Hospitality to manage the new Vero Beach Hotel & Club, located at 3500 Ocean Drive in the emerging destination of Vero Beach in Indian River County, Florida. The extensive multi-million dollar redevelopment project, beginning this year, will transform this former quaint seaside inn into an upscale 88-suite beachfront condominium hotel and beach club.

Coral Hospitality will oversee the property’s operations, personnel, and sales and marketing programs. Coral’s management team has worked with this property for five years; their experience greatly benefits this project during redevelopment with regards to construction, design and the community.

“We look forward to making Vero Beach Hotel & Club one of Florida’s most sought-after condo hotel options,” said Lee Weeks, CEO of Coral Hospitality. “Vero Beach is becoming a hot spot and this property’s prime beachfront location, unpretentious sophistication and attentive staff will attract locals and international visitors alike.”

The hotel will feature 88 one- and two-bedroom suites with a heated oceanview pool, Jacuzzi and waterfall feature, pool bar and grill, signature restaurant, fitness center, luxury spa, beach club, children’s program, business services, and concierge, laundry and valet services.

The hotel and its amenities will be developed in two phases, with the first expected by Spring 2006. The spa is planned for the second phase, late Fall 2006. The suites will also be sold in the condominium/hotel category, offering owners the amenities and services of the luxury resort and beach club.

Vero Beach is one of the fastest growing areas of Florida offering shopping, a myriad of cultural pursuits, fine dining, growing commerce, extensive water and land sports, and a peek into the pristine ecosystem of this coastal area. Area highlights include the Environmental Learning Center, McClarty Museum, Museum of the Arts, Los Angeles’ Dodgers Major League Baseball Team spring training, private and public golf courses and tennis facilities, shopping at Indian River Mall and the Horizon Outlet Center, Pelican Island Wildlife Refuge, McKee Botanical Garden and water activities including, kayaking, fishing, diving and much more.
